Democrat Alison Boak is challenging Republican state Sen. Terrence Murphy for his seat, representing New York's 40th District.

To the editor:

While State Sen. Murphy has an enthusiastic and loyal contingent of volunteers, in Yorktown it seems to be common practice that they place signs for Murphy directly in front of Alison Boak's signs, such that her signs are completely blocked.

This is clearly not an accidental placement.

This seems like a minor issue, but it is ironic that Murphy has vigorously pursued claims of campaign improprieties against Boak, while his campaign includes such petty and unfair practices.

Sincerely,

Karen LaBonte
